I cannoli siciliani sono dolci tradizionali croccanti e ripieni di una crema morbida di ricotta, aromatizzati con scorze d’arancia e gocce di cioccolato. Un vero simbolo della pasticceria italiana.
Ingredients
- Sheep ricotta500 g
- Type 00 flour250 g
- Powdered sugar150 g
- Granulated sugar30 g
- Marsala30 ml
- Butter30 g
- Dark chocolate20 g
- Eggs1 u (60 g)
- Candied fruitto taste
- Peanut oilto taste
- Ground cinnamonto taste
- Orange zestto taste
Procedure
0. For the wafers: In a bowl, combine the flour, butter (the original recipe calls for lard), sugar, and a pinch of cinnamon, and mix well. Add the egg and Marsala and mix until smooth.
1. Let the dough rest, covered, for about 30 minutes. Roll out the dough thinly and cut out circles, wrapping them around metal tubes. Fry in hot oil until golden brown, then let cool. It's important to use very hot oil to prevent the wafers from absorbing too much oil and becoming greasy.
2. For the filling: In a bowl, mix the ricotta with the powdered sugar until creamy. Add the chocolate, candied fruit, orange zest, and spices of your choice. Mix well until smooth.
3. Let the ricotta filling rest in the refrigerator for a few hours before filling the cannoli to improve the consistency. To assemble: fill the chilled wafers with the ricotta cream using a piping bag. Decorate the edges with additional chocolate chips or candied fruit pieces.
